Summary

The Complete Companion for AQA Psychology: AS and Year 1 Student Book provides students with exceptional study and revision support. Written by leading psychology authors Mike Cardwell and Cara Flanagan, this book helps turn understanding of psychology into even better examination performance.

This textbook is perfect for AS LevelIt contains real worked examples which really help further your understanding of certain areas. It also has exam-style questions which give you a taste of what to expect when it comes to exams. It is easy to navigate around the book due to its colour-coded chapters. Key terms are outlined in a box with a clear definition. Overall I would definitely recommend this textbook for anyone studying psychology and in my opinion it is a must have to achieve highest possible grades in the subject. * 5-star Amazon review *
Great layout. Clear and concise information which relates well to the specification and assessment objectives. * Katy Elks, Subject Leader Psychology, Blessed Robert Sutton Catholic Sports College *
